The first aspect of this patch is to add some checking of fix-it hints.
The idea is to put this checking within the rich_location machinery,
rather than requiring every diagnostic to implement it for itself.
The fixits within a rich_location are "atomic": all must be valid for
any to be applicable.
We reject any fixits involving locations above
LINE_MAP_MAX_LOCATION_WITH_COLS.
There's no guarantee that it's sane to modify a macro, so we reject
any fix-its that touch them.
For example, note the attempt to provide a fix-it for the definition
of the macro FIELD:
spellcheck-fields-2.c: In function ‘test_macro’:
spellcheck-fields-2.c:26:15: error: ‘union u’ has no member named ‘colour’; did you mean ‘color’?
#define FIELD colour
^
color
spellcheck-fields-2.c:27:15: note: in expansion of macro ‘FIELD’
return ptr->FIELD;
^~~~~
After this patch, the fixit is not displayed:
spellcheck-fields-2.c: In function ‘test_macro’:
spellcheck-fields-2.c:26:15: error: ‘union u’ has no member named ‘colour’; did you mean ‘color’?
#define FIELD colour
^
spellcheck-fields-2.c:27:15: note: in expansion of macro ‘FIELD’
return ptr->FIELD;
^~~~~
We might want some way for a diagnostic to opt-in to fix-its that
affect macros, but for now it's simplest to reject them.
The other aspect of this patch is fix-it consolidation: in some cases
neighboring fix-its can be merged. For example, in a diagnostic to
modernize old-style struct initializers from:
struct s example = {
- foo: 1,
+ .foo = 1,
};
one approach would be to replace the "foo" with ".foo" and the ":"
with " =". This would give two "replace" fix-its:
foo: 1,
--- FIXIT 1
.foo
- FIXIT 2
=
This patch allows them to be consolidated into a single "replace" fix-it:
foo: 1,
----
.foo =

Previous, fix-it hints were printed using the color of the severity
of the diagnostic (magenta for warnings, red for errors, cyan for
notes).
This patch updates fix-it hints so that replacement text is printed in
green, to better distinguish the suggested improvement from
the current code. For example:
spellcheck-fields.cc:52:13: error: 'struct s' has no member named 'colour'; did you mean 'color'?
return ptr->colour; <<< RED
^~~~~~ <<< RED
color <<< GREEN
It makes sense for the underlinings that indicate deletions to
be printed in red, so the patch changes that also. For example:
diagnostic-test-show-locus-color.c:179:9: warning: example of a removal hint
int a;; <<< MAGENTA
^ <<< MAGENTA
- <<< RED

In <https://gcc.gnu.org/ml/gcc-bugs/2016-08/msg03233.html>, Nick
reported i386-elf and ia64-elf failing to build because of
float128_type_node being NULL, but being used by the back end for
__float128.
The global float128_type_node is only available conditionally, if
target hooks indicate TFmode is not only available as a scalar mode
and of the right format, but also supported in libgcc. The back-end
support, however, expects the type always to be available for
__float128 even if the libgcc support is missing.
Although a target-specific node could be restored in the case where
libgcc support is missing, it seems better to address the missing
libgcc support. Thus, this patch enables TFmode soft-fp in libgcc
globally for all x86 targets - the only special cases needed being for
targets that use soft-fp for SFmode and DFmode, one of which already
had the support for TFmode as well (so I based the i[34567]86-*-rtems*
configuration on that present for i[34567]86-*-elfiamcu). The i386
implementation of TARGET_LIBGCC_FLOATING_MODE_SUPPORTED_P is then
removed as no longer needed.
I can provide such a patch for ia64 if useful, but am not in a
position to test it (and while I'm reasonably confident that enabling
this support would be right for ia64-elf and ia64-freebsd, I've no
real idea if enabling libgcc support for TFmode, with or without also
enabling it for XFmode, would be safe for ia64-vms).
Bootstrapped with no regressions on x86_64-pc-linux-gnu.
